Residential Redevelopment in Canada

Montreal, Canada

1’700m2 building renovation project in the Plateau Mont Royal

Paragon continues its expansion into Canada. In the mid-20th century, the asset was converted from a synagogue to a 47-unit residential property that has not been renovated in 30 years.

The renovations will bring the property up to current CMHC energetic and efficiency standards, allowing the project to be government-backed. Given the building’s location and current mismanagement, this project represents an excellent redevelopment opportunity. Paragon will collaborate with local partners who provide local expertise and experience.
